How the tragedy with the 10-year-old girl at the Aspropyrgos school happened – “She wasn’t doing gym class, she was walking and suddenly collapsed,” says the Ministry of Education

The child was immediately taken to a hospital, but doctors were unable to revive her – There was no recorded medical condition on her school health record

Newsroom October 31 05:44

A tragedy in Aspropyrgos has caused shock, as a young girl collapsed and died under unknown circumstances while walking in her schoolyard.

Although school staff performed CPR and the girl was rushed to a hospital, she did not survive.

The police have launched an investigation into the incident, while the Ministry of Education stated that the girl had no known or recorded medical issues.

The unfortunate girl, a resident of Aspropyrgos, collapsed under unknown circumstances while walking in the basketball court area on Friday morning (October 31).

The physical education teacher, upon realizing that the girl had collapsed, called the school nurse, who immediately provided first aid and performed CPR.

An ambulance was also called and transported the girl to Thriassio Hospital — although it was not on emergency duty that day, it was chosen due to its proximity.

Doctors tried for an extended period to revive her using CPR, but they were unsuccessful and eventually confirmed her death.

Following the incident, the physical education teacher was summoned to the Aspropyrgos Police Department to give a statement, and an investigation is underway into the circumstances of the tragic event.

In an official statement, the Ministry of Education said:

“The little girl was not participating in gym class at the time of her collapse. She was walking in the basketball court area. Her school health record stated she could exercise without restrictions, meaning there was no known medical issue. The PE teacher immediately called the school nurse, who rushed to provide first aid and perform CPR, while at the same time an ambulance was called.”
